What Is Stage Hypnosis?

Stage hypnosis is a form of entertainment that combines the art of performance with the science of hypnosis to create engaging shows for audiences. Stage hypnotists work with volunteers from the audience to demonstrate various hypnotic phenomena, often resulting in humorous situations and seemingly impossible behaviors.
The primary goal of stage hypnosis is entertainment value. Stage hypnotists carefully select participants who are naturally responsive to hypnotic suggestions and who possess outgoing personalities. These individuals are more likely to participate enthusiastically in the various skits and activities that make up a typical stage hypnosis show.
During a stage hypnosis performance, participants might find themselves:
- Believing they are famous celebrities or historical figures
- Forgetting their own names temporarily
- Experiencing changes in taste, such as believing an onion is an apple
- Demonstrating enhanced physical abilities or altered perceptions
- Participating in comedy sketches while in a hypnotic state
Stage hypnotists employ rapid induction techniques that can quickly guide willing participants into a hypnotic state. These methods are designed to work efficiently in a public setting with multiple subjects simultaneously. The environment is typically energetic, with music, lighting, and audience participation contributing to the overall experience.
Understanding Personal Hypnosis
Personal hypnosis represents the transformational aspect of hypnotic practice, focusing on individual growth, habit change, and personal development. Unlike stage hypnosis, personal hypnosis sessions are conducted in private, comfortable settings with specific goals in mind.
The objectives of personal hypnosis sessions typically include:
- Breaking unwanted habits like smoking or nail-biting
- Improving confidence and self-esteem
- Enhancing focus and concentration abilities
- Managing stress and promoting relaxation
- Improving sleep quality and patterns
- Supporting weight management goals
- Developing better public speaking skills
- Enhancing athletic or academic performance
Personal hypnosis sessions involve a collaborative relationship between the hypnotist and the client. The process begins with a thorough consultation to understand the individual’s specific needs, goals, and preferences. This personalized approach ensures that the hypnotic suggestions and techniques used are tailored to achieve the desired outcomes.
The environment for personal hypnosis is carefully crafted to promote deep relaxation and focus. Sessions typically take place in quiet, comfortable spaces where distractions are minimized. The hypnotist uses gentle, progressive techniques to guide clients into increasingly deeper states of relaxation and receptivity.
Key Differences Between Stage and Personal Hypnosis

The contrasts between stage hypnosis and personal hypnosis extend far beyond their obvious differences in setting and audience. Understanding these distinctions helps clarify the unique value each approach offers.
Purpose and Intent
Stage hypnosis exists purely for entertainment purposes. The hypnotist’s goal is to create an engaging show that amazes and amuses the audience. Personal hypnosis, conversely, is purpose-driven toward achieving specific individual improvements and lasting positive changes.
Participant Selection
Stage hypnotists actively seek out the most responsive and extroverted volunteers from their audience. They use quick tests and observations to identify individuals who will make the best show participants. Personal hypnosis welcomes anyone genuinely interested in self-improvement, regardless of their natural hypnotic responsiveness or personality type.
Duration and Depth
Stage hypnosis demonstrations are typically brief, lasting only minutes per segment, with rapid inductions and quick suggestions. Personal hypnosis sessions allow for deeper exploration, often lasting 60-90 minutes, with time for gradual relaxation and comprehensive suggestion work.
Suggestion Types
Stage hypnosis employs temporary, often amusing suggestions designed to create specific behaviors for entertainment value. These effects are intentionally short-term and theatrical. Personal hypnosis utilizes carefully crafted suggestions aimed at creating lasting behavioral changes and improvements in daily life.
Privacy and Comfort
Stage hypnosis occurs in public settings with audience observation and participation. Personal hypnosis takes place in private, confidential environments where individuals can explore personal issues without judgment or public scrutiny.

The Science Behind Both Approaches
Both stage hypnosis and personal hypnosis operate on the same fundamental principles of hypnotic phenomena, yet they apply these principles in distinctly different ways. The hypnotic state itself remains consistent regardless of the application—it involves focused attention, increased suggestibility, and altered states of consciousness.
In stage hypnosis, the hypnotist leverages the power of social compliance, expectation, and the desire to please an audience. Participants often experience genuine hypnotic phenomena while also feeling motivated to participate actively in the entertainment experience. The combination of actual hypnotic effects and willing participation creates the seemingly magical demonstrations audiences witness.
Personal hypnosis utilizes these same hypnotic mechanisms but channels them toward constructive, long-term goals. The relaxed, focused state achieved during personal sessions allows individuals to access their subconscious mind more readily, making positive suggestions more effective for creating lasting change.
Research in neuroscience has shown that hypnosis can create measurable changes in brain activity patterns, regardless of whether it’s used for entertainment or personal development. However, the specific applications and intended outcomes determine how these neurological changes translate into real-world results.
